St Clare to hold seven ‘Light Up A Life’ services this Christmas
ST Clare Hospice is preparing to come together to celebrate the lives of family, friends and loved ones – along with hundreds of local people – at a series of seven Light Up A Life services being held over the festive season.
Christmas can be a very emotional occasion, a special season for spending time with friends and family, and for remembering those who are no longer with us. Their absence can be deeply felt, whether their death was recent, or if many years have passed.
Light Up A Life is St Clare’s Christmas time celebration of everything that the hospice stands for – standing side by side with families from across the community in honour of their loved ones. Unique services will be held throughout the charity’s catchment area in November and December with carols, music, readings and refreshments, in the company of those who understand.
Sarah Thompson, Chief Executive of St Clare Hospice, extended the invitation to the services to the whole of the charity’s local community: “St Clare has been bringing warmth and love to the lives of people across West Essex and the borders of East Hertfordshire for more than 25 years. The care and support we offer does not end when someone dies, and our Light Up A Life services are just one of the ways we continue to support people when they need it most.”
“I warmly invite everyone in our local towns to join with us for one of our Light Up A Life services – whether that is at the Hospice, at a service near your home, or a simple period of reflection in your own home. The events are so special, and offer precious time to pause and remember those close to our hearts, in the company of others who understand.”
Two events are being held at the Hospice in Hastingwood along with five other services across the St Clare catchment area. The Hospice services, on Thursday 13th December at 7pm and Saturday 15th December at 4:30pm, are free to attend and open to everyone, whatever their faith – and are not only for the many patients and families St Clare has helped.
Once again St Clare will also be running an online Light Up A Life Book of Remembrance. This allows you to put the name of your loved one and a short personal message into the Online Book, and if you wish, to make an online donation to the hospice charity. The seven services are:
Sunday 25th November – All Saints Parish Church, Ashdon @ 4:00pm
Saturday 1st December – Methodist Church, Loughton @ 4:30pm
Thursday 6th December – The Abbey Church, Waltham Abbey @ 7:00pm
Tuesday 11th December – St John’s the Baptist Church, Epping @ 7:00pm
Wednesday 12th December – St Martin’s Church, Chipping Ongar @ 4:00pm
Thursday 13th December – St Clare Hospice, Hastingwood @ 7:00pm
Saturday 15th December – St Clare Hospice, Hastingwood @ 4:30pm
